Hello Talkbass and Fellow Bassists!,
Just asking, I have an LH500 Hartke Head which is 350 watts @8 ohms or 500 watts @4 ohms. My current cab is a Hartke xl410 cab which is 8ohms 400. Im thinking (to round my sound off) to add a xl115 cab which is 200 @8 ohms. Would this be possible? in total it would be 600 watts? Would it still work?
Thanks! |

Originally Posted by AndrewDaBassist Cause like its a 4ohm 500 watt head, and two cabs would be 800 watts 4 ohms? |
And the problem is ?
Don't get hung up on wattage ratings of cabs. That is the rating at which the voice coil will melt, NOT the real world power handling capability before the cab hits it's mechanical limits and starts distorting/farting out. Real world mechanical limits are about half the thermal rating.
